BlackRock revamps its money market fund to tap booming stablecoin demand

Key Takeaways BlackRock is restructuring its money market fund to meet the needs of stablecoin issuers under the US GENIUS Act. The move aligns the fund with the asset composition typically used to back regulated stablecoins such as USDC and PYUSD. Amazon now lets Prime members add items to upcoming orders with one tap

Amazon is rolling out a new feature that makes it easier to buy more throughout the week. The company said it’s now updating its Amazon Shopping app and website with a new addition that lets Prime members add items to upcoming deliveries with one tap, instead of having to create a new order. Tether to tap Rumble for USAT stablecoin distribution

Tether is turning to video streaming platform Rumble to roll out USAT, its newly launched U.S.-regulated stablecoin, as part of its return to the American market. India moves to tap its rare earth reserves. Can it ease reliance on China?

Indian Rare Earths extracts rare earth elements from beach sands in Kerala, India. Pallava Bagla | Corbis News | Getty Images India, like many countries, is facing China’s restrictions on rare earth exports — and it wants to develop its own domestic supplies. VivoPower to tap into BitGo for $100m XRP buy

BitGo will facilitate the $100 million XRP purchase by publicly traded company VivoPower International PLC, the companies have announced. VivoPower will leverage BitGo’s digital assets infrastructure to acquire XRP (XRP) as the company looks to execute the purchase of an initial $100 million worth of the Ripple cryptocurrency. Microsoft wants to tap AI to accelerate scientific discovery

Can AI speed up aspects of the scientific process? Microsoft appears to think so. At the company’s Build 2025 conference on Monday, Microsoft announced Microsoft Discovery, a platform that taps agentic AI to “transform the [scientific] discovery process,” according to a press release provided to TechCrunch. Devs can now tap Microsoft Edge to power AI web apps

Microsoft is launching new APIs for Edge, its web browser, to let developers incorporate AI functionality into web apps using models built into Edge. Unveiled at Build 2025, the AI APIs mirror some of the functionality in Google Chrome, which also offers “built-in AI” that developers can tap to power their web applications. South Korea’s National Pension Service to tap into blockchain

South Korea’s National Pension Service, the world’s third-largest public pension fund with over $800 billion in assets under management, is looking to tap into blockchain technology for transactions.
